Default re-pinched nova ns3

I have a novarossi .12 engine here i have bought secondhand. it was for a fair price, and expected it not to be perfect. It would be going on a parking lot basher.

I have just come to find out it has been repinched. When asked if it had been repinched the seller said ''yes and the engine is totally modified,the specs are copied from murnan,that motor was as fast as any other modified motor out there-including murnan engines,I raced a kyosho rrr" I was unaware that it had been modded but i know buying used engines is always a crap shoot.

The pinch is VERY tight, and feels strange, (as if the P&S was dry and unoiled, which it isnt) at this point i can only assume it needs to be run-in. Are there any special instructions for breaking in a very tight P&S?

Pinches work fine if they were done right.
I would say pre-heat the engine with a heat gun before trying to start it, and avoid turning it cold by hand. it needs to break in just like a normal engine, heat cycle or whatever you like, just go easy on it till you feel the pinch getting looser.
